*D.L Hughley and teen actress Zendaya Coleman will join previously-announced Baltimore Ravens receiver Jacoby Jones among the new cast of “Dancing With the Stars,” which was announced live this morning on “Good Morning America.”
Rounding out the 11 celebs for season 16 are country legend Wynonna Judd, Lisa Vanderpump of Bravo’s “Real Housewives of Beverly Hills” and “Vanderpump Rules,” troubled comedian Andy Dick, boxer Victor Ortiz, 2012 Olympic gymnast Aly Raisman, “General Hospital” vet Ingo Rademacher, “American Idol” alum and country star Kellie Pickler and gold medal ice skating legend Dorothy Hamill.
“DWTS” hosts Tom Bergeron and Brooke Burke-Charvet also appeared live on “GMA” from Studio B in Los Angeles today to announce the new cast, as well as their professional partners.
The new season kicks off with a two-hour premiere on Monday, March 18 at 8 p.m. ET on ABC. The couple with the lowest combined judges’ scores and public votes for their performance will be sent home in the season premiere of “Dancing With the Stars: The Results Show.”
